He Maramataka Mauri

Our news and events times and dates align with the days, weeks and months of the Gregorian calendar, as well as the Maramataka events determined by the moon, sun and stars throughout the year. This enables the coordination of our daily lives with what is happening in the environment, enhancing the effects of our kaitiaki activities.
1. PIRIPIRI: Year begins. Restore from the elements. Plant trees.
​
2. HONGONGOI: Insight, cultivate, rejuvenate.
3. APONGA: Spring germination, monitor, clear winter debris.
​
4. URUAO: Equal day/night, sprouting seed beds, pest and weed.
​
5. TUMATAREIA: Strong shoots, finish planting projects.
​
6. RONGO TAPU: Warmth infuses land and water, monitor restoration, summer preparations.
​
7. AKAWHENUA: Longest day, vine-covered land, release plants, create shade.
​
8. REHUA: Heat of summer, drink plenty of water, be shaded.
​
9. HAUPARAU: Winds of change, harvest begins, monitor restoration.
​
10. NGAHURU: Equal night/day, harvest and store, pest and weed.
​
11. TUMA: Cold moisture approaches, final harvest, secure shelters.
​
12. WEHEWEHE: Parting light, winter preparations and planting, release plants, monitor restoration.
